The Role

We have been appointed as the exclusive search partner of a leading Professional Services organisation, to source a Head of Product to join the senior leadership team, owning the firm’s business-critical platforms.

The Head of Product will be accountable for the product vision, strategy and roadmap for the platform, involving the leadership of a product team, backlog ownership and ITIL-aligned change and release discipline, as the systems becomes central to how work is opened, managed, delivered, governed and reported across the business. This opportunity would ideally suit someone that still enjoys getting involved within the hands-on scope of discovery, backlog and delivery, as well as leading by example.

The right person is also accountable for the strategy and roadmap within the product function, as well as managing resources, tools, budgets, frameworks, methodologies, and delivery in alignment with the overall collaborative IT and business strategy. The role holder should demonstrate confidence in designing and executing their strategic roadmap, in addition to cultivating/managing and leading a high-performing team, and in representing the organisation externally in its relationship with the platform vendor.

Role Requirements
  • Product Strategy & Roadmap: Own and continuously refine the platform’s product vision, strategy, roadmap and measurable objectives, aligned to the firm’s operational, client and financial goals.
  • Backlog Ownership & Prioritisation: Own, maintain and prioritise the product backlog – enhancements, defects, technical debt, integrations, reporting and adoption activity – sequenced by business value, risk and delivery capacity.
  • Colleague & User Insight: Build an expert understanding of colleague needs across departments and client segments through interviews, workshops, feedback channels and product analytics.
  • Delivery Leadership: Lead discovery, validation, design, testing, deployment and continuous improvement across the product lifecycle, working closely with IT, developers, architects, testers, data and information security colleagues.
  • Workflow & Governance: Drive improvement of workflows, matter lifecycle management, permissions, ethical walls, integrations, automation and data quality within the platform.
  • Team Management: Lead, inspire, and mentor a high-performing product team. Set clear goals, provide regular feedback, foster professional growth, and create a collaborative and empowered working environment.
  • Change & Adoption: Partner with Business Change, Learning & Development and Heads of Department to create adoption plans, training and communications that make change stick.
  • Reporting & Analytics: Develop and present regular reports on product performance, usage, adoption, satisfaction and value realisation to senior leadership and stakeholders, using data to inform decision-making and strategic direction.
  •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with professionals, IT peers, finance & HR teams, and external vendors to deliver projects and services meeting business and compliance requirements.
  • Vendor & Market Relationships: Act as in-house subject matter expert for the platform, maintaining strong relationships with the vendor and tracking product roadmap, capabilities and market direction.
  • Governance, Risk & Compliance: Ensure product decisions comply with information security, data protection, confidentiality, SRA and regulatory obligations, including Lexcel and ISO 27001.
  • Continuous Improvement: Champion the organisation’s drive for operational excellence, employing quality management methodologies to streamline processes, reduce costs, and enhance product value.
What are we looking for
  • Substantial experience in a senior product leadership role, ideally owning a roadmap and backlog for a business‑critical enterprise SaaS platform.
  • Experience within professional services would be highly advantageous
  • Strong understanding of the product lifecycle from discovery through design, delivery, testing, adoption and optimisation.
  • Working knowledge of Agile/hybrid delivery methods, including Scrum, Kanban, backlog refinement and release management.
  • Strong commercial acumen, with the ability to assess benefits, costs, risks and trade‑offs.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and influencing skills, able to translate complex technical concepts into plain business language.
  • Experience managing complex vendor relationships across a wider supplier ecosystem.
  • Collaborative leader with a genuine passion for building and developing a team.
  • Understanding of information governance, data protection and regulatory considerations relevant to a professional services environment.
  • Product Owner/Agile certification desirable
